Output 1878523b7e5a71c7ec764f03aade8e9e75026b6dbfe2f5b54fe0292510a97e7b:1

value
999218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51e929a102a384fabe76923a93749ed18cb0294b OP_EQUAL
address
39A7yWD1XSFRzozB7y1ZPzhy8W6qjwVyeC
transaction
1878523b7e5a71c7ec764f03aade8e9e75026b6dbfe2f5b54fe0292510a97e7b
spent
true